Fibre (fiber) laboratory testing
Batra Lab tests for a wide range of fibres (fibers). Fibre types including man-made and natural fibres, such as micro-fibres, blended fabrics, synthetics, polyesters, nylons, cotton, wool, hair, and other materials.
Fibre/Fiber Analysis:
The Batra Lab fibre laboratory specialises in the identification and examination of fibres before and after various treatments, including wear and damage at both the surface and cross-sectional levels. Surface analysis capabilities range from the macro to the nano-scale, including the capability to measure and analyse depositions. Fiber/Fibre Analysis Techniques:
• Optical Light Microscopy
• Atomic Force Microscopy
• Scanning Electron Microscopy (SEM)
• Transmission Electron Microscopy (TEM)
